Tips For Staying at Turquoise Place in Orange Beach AL
Here are some helpful tips to enhance your stay with Spectrum Resorts at Turquoise Place in Orange Beach AL, where luxury meets the beach!
Here are some helpful tips to enhance your stay with Spectrum Resorts at Turquoise Place in Orange Beach AL, where luxury meets the beach!
Here’s our pick for the best places to eat in Orange Beach and Gulf Shores, AL, for unique menu creations, fresh seafood, and tasty morsels.